Our Facilities

Aerial Edge has its own warehouse building for training and performance. We’re well known for our flying trapeze and cradle rig, but there are other dedicated areas for ground-based and aerial disciplines. Our space is highly adaptable and able to accommodate nearly any circus discipline, and convert to a fantastic performance stage with a superb sound and lighting set-up.

You can discover, learn and hone just about any aerial discipline on our rig, and we have safety lines for acrobatic training, teeterboard and tightwire.

Our matted floor and tumble track give you the ability to safely train anything from handstands to acrobatic dance and parkour.

As well as trampoline which can be used for anything from warm-up to wall-running, there’s an act creation and rehearsal space which can be rigged in multiple ways.

What does it cost?

As a non-profit organisation, we price everything as low as possible. Great care and expertise goes into our programme planning, to ensure you get the best, personalised, experience and outcomes.

Course Fees

The cost is £795 for the 4 weeks. That's 120 hours of dedicated training time, which works out at only £198.75 per week. That works out to be £39.75 a day

Entry requirements: Candidates must be over 16 years of age and be available 10am to 5pm Monday to Friday throughout the course schedule.
